Proposal
Listed building consent for demolition of 20th century northeast wall from back corner up to garage. Extension of kitchen, including changing window to become doors onto garden terrace. Reconfiguration of first floor bathrooms to provide family bathroom accessed from hallway. Creation of corridor reinstating original link through garage to allow access to rear of house. Replacement of some modern windows with double glazing (amendment to 19/P/00667).

The process from here
Permission has been granted, usually subject to conditions listed on the decision notice, some of which must be discharged before work starts. The decision notice on the council portal sets out exactly what was approved.
Work must normally begin within three years of the decision or the permission lapses. Neighbours cannot appeal a grant; challenging one means judicial review of how the decision was made, within tight time limits.
About heritage and listed buildings applications
How this application type works
Heritage applications concern listed buildings and conservation areas. Listed building consent is needed for works, inside or out, that affect the special interest of a listed building, and carrying out such works without consent is a criminal offence. The council weighs harm to the heritage asset against any public benefit of the proposal.
